### Current-Base Instruction Guard
|
||||
|
||||
Repository instructions must match the exact Git base used for the task. After creating a clean clone, worktree, or topic branch, re-read that base's `AGENTS.md`, `.github/MAINTENANCE.md`, canonical maintainer skill, and `package.json`; those files supersede instructions inherited from the checkout that launched the task.
|
||||
|
||||
Every command, script, reviewer, or gate described as mandatory must exist on the current task base. If it is absent, do not recover or execute it from another branch, worktree, stash, installed copy, or historical commit. Treat the mismatch as evidence that the procedure may have been retired, inspect `origin/main` and the relevant removal history, then follow the current-base contract or report the unresolved conflict.

### Mandatory Maintainer Workflow
|
||||
|
||||
For every repository maintenance sweep, PR merge batch, maintainer-side PR repair, canonical synchronization, combined Security/Quality cleanup and merge, or tag/release request, **always invoke and follow the `antigravity-maintainer-batch-release` skill before triage or mutation**. This is a hard gate, including when the user asks for direct merges or a direct update to `main`; do not substitute a generic Git or GitHub workflow.

Treat `main` as pull-request-only. Perform maintainer edits on a topic branch or in a clean temporary clone, merge accepted source PRs with `npm run merge:batch`, and let the protected canonical-sync PR own generated state and contributor-credit drift. Never retry a rejected direct push to `main` and never use a generic push helper for releases.
|
||||
|
||||
Use the skill's end-to-end sequence: complete triage, repair mergeable source PRs, run checks in parallel, merge source PRs in conflict-aware order, perform one canonical synchronization after the source batch, use the scripted protected-release flow when requested, and verify final `main`, tag, GitHub Release, npm package, CI, and live public surfaces. For changed `SKILL.md` files, distinguish a real Tessl `review` from `manual-review-required`; the latter means Tessl did not run and requires a maintainer review attested to the exact full head SHA. If the skill is unavailable or unreadable, stop before making repository changes and report that blocker explicitly.
